Other Interesting Points - Cornelius Chambers started Gaskell & Chambers in 1892; he then acquired the James Yates firm in 1902. The "Y" mark within a triangle is believed to be used on pieces made from the old James Yates moulds. The pewter business was sold to James Smellie Limited in the early 1970's, who unfortunately closed down in 1983.
